The Super Cars Flashlight and Projector is a dynamic toy that projects 24 vibrant super car images onto walls and ceilings, featuring adjustable focus for sharp visuals. It also functions as a flashlight, making it a versatile addition to playtime. With multi-lingual packaging and included batteries, it's ready for action right away!

This product was far better than I expected, given price. It comes with 3 different disks which can be slotted into the front of the torch and then clicked through for different super cars. Twist torch to focus and it is possible to get a pretty clear image. Torch works well to light up image given the small size and battery life is decent. I bought for 5 year old and maybe better for older child as he keeps losing the disks (as they and torch are pretty small) which means it hasn't been used much other than initial weeks where it was a favorite at bedtime. But still this would be a decent stocking filler as probably not a toy they will play with long term but certainly novel for a bit.
